Number of Negative Balance Days

See at a glance how many days an account was negative for each statement month.

Number of Low Balance Days

Quickly review the number of days in each month that the account had a low balance. You can easily set your thresholds for low balance in your settings.

Transfers

See the number and type of transfer in and out of the account so you can accurately determine the true cash flow of the business

NSFs

Review the number of occurrences, by statement month, where the account was overdrawn due to insufficient funds.

Overdrafts

Review the number of transactions that resulted in an overdraft incident by statement month

Daily Balance and Cash Flows

Evaluate the overall health of the account by quickly reviewing account averages by month, total credits, total debits, average balances, and more.
